![]() In an act of defiance, Courbet staged his own exhibition nearby in a private gallery, which he called the Pavilion of Realism (Pavillon du Réalisme). Likewise, The Painter’s Atelier was not befitting among his contemporaries. Burial at Ornans, nearly eleven feet tall and twenty-two feet long, was considered too large, and its subject matter-the funeral of a common man-too coarse for the exposition. When two of his works- Burial at Ornans and The Painter’s Atelier-were not selected by the jury of the Exposition Universelle in Paris, Courbet withdrew all of his works, including eleven accepted submissions. Rejection motivated French artist Gustave Courbet to write the first artist’s manifesto in 1855. The exchange period closed on July 27, with 5,149 “currency holders” choosing to trade their NFTs in for the physical paintings. He offered 10,000 unique spot paintings. Those who acquired one for $2,000, had the option to keep the digital token or exchange it for the physical artwork. Many will have read about the Damien Hurst’s experimental project into NFTs with the “The Currency” which he launched in July 2021. NFTs (Non Fungible Tokens) that carry a unique digital identity are emerging. When buying older art, you should consider whether it has much restoration and does it have authentication.īuying from reputable art galleries or consultants, reading carefully and understanding the catalogue if buying at an auction, look at past sale prices and if buying contemporary new pieces research the artist well are Sarah and Alex’s ‘Golden Rules’. Sarah and Alex explained what you should think about when investing in art – the profile of the artist, the rarity, how prolific is the artist, is the style/fashion on trend, is it a original and probably the most important, is a good painting and do you love it and feel passionate about it.
